WFMU's Bob Purse has been on the trail of a mystery singer, first found on an acetate at a jumbo record sale in the early 90s. With a name and a record and little else, he featured Merigail Moreland in the first "365 Days" project, and as a result, he learned more and found more records. In the intriguing tale here, Purse tells of his discovery and increasing infatuation with the voice of this "born singer," who passed away too young at 43 in 1990, a year or so before he found that first disk.
I have put a half dozen of her cuts onto my iPod. If I may recommend it, click the link above and hear for yourself -- the last four cuts are from two 45 releases and have the highest production values. Purse's comments will probably lead you to find what you'll like the most. You might enjoy hearing how her talent progresses from age 11 to 16.
